I have a Fire Dragon from the 90's collecting dust under the bed, don't know if the box is in the loft or not though. Always meant to look for some forums to see if it was collectable.

Price is dependent on condition - condition is also subjective so its hard to give a firm price.

Its in the same "family" as the Thundershot and they go from £30 for a wreck to near £100 for a minter. Fire Dragon probably about the same. They were re released in late 2000s.
